Where does it go for eight months of the year?
What usually goes wrong
A portable air conditioner is used for about ten weeks and stored for the rest. In a flat or a small house there is often nowhere to put a 50 lb white box, so it stays in the corner of the living room all winter.
How this one answers it
A dark blue cabinet reads as furniture rather than an appliance when it is parked out of season. It stands 27.5 inches tall on four castors, so it rolls to a corner without being lifted.

Two window types, one kit
Sliding sash windows and double or single hung windows both work, up to 47 inches. The kit slides into the opening and the sash closes onto it. Casement windows that crank outward need a panel cut for the opening instead, so check before you order.
Pointing the air where people are
60 degrees of horizontal turn and 90 degrees of vertical tilt. In a 350 sq ft room that range is what stops the cooling piling up in one corner. Sweep it for a full room, fix it for one seat.


What is on the back and underneath
Two filter screens, a drainage hole for the supplied hose, rolling castors and a built-in handle. The LED display sits on the front rather than the top, so you can read it from across the room without standing over it.

Frequently asked questions
Is the dark blue model the same as the white one?
Yes. Capacity, modes, air flow, weight and accessories all match. Only the cabinet colour and the front LED panel finish change.
Which capacity figure should I trust?
Both, for what they measure. ASHRAE 10,000 BTU is a fixed laboratory rating; SACC 7,000 BTU is the seasonally adjusted one and the number the 350 sq ft coverage is based on. Danby notes SACC is generally lower for the same machine.
Will it work in a basement with a small hopper window?
Only if the opening is within the kit's 47 inch limit and the sash closes onto the panel. Many basement windows crank or hinge open, and those need a panel cut to the opening rather than the sliding kit supplied.
Where does the heat go?
Out through the exhaust hose at the window, along with the heat the compressor makes. That is why the hose must reach outside and why a snug seal around the kit is worth the extra effort.
